How to a boat hold for core strength

Start in a sitting position with your knees bent and feet on the ground in front of you.

Sit up tall, then lean back slightly and lift your feet off the ground.

Engage your abs.

Balance here and hold with your feet up off the ground. Beginners – keep your knees bent if straight legs are too difficult.

When you’ve had some practice. straighten your legs out and up and reach your hands toward your feet to make the move harder.

Make sure you only attempt this variation if you can feel your abs working and not your lower back.
